Summary

Replaces the v1 Docker/Alpine action (which POSTed to a DeployHQ webhook URL) with a composite action that installs and invokes the official dhq CLI. The same tool now powers customer dashboards, agents, and CI — one surface, one feature set.

What's in this PR

Architecture

  • runs.using: composite — works on Ubuntu/macOS/Windows runners, amd64 and arm64, hosted and self-hosted.
  • scripts/install-cli.sh — downloads the pinned dhq archive from GitHub Releases, verifies SHA-256 against checksums.txt, caches under $RUNNER_TOOL_CACHE, appends to $GITHUB_PATH.
  • scripts/deploy.sh — builds dhq deploy --json --non-interactive argv from declared inputs, parses the JSON envelope with jq, emits action outputs + a $GITHUB_STEP_SUMMARY table.
  • Built-in wait loop polls dhq deployments show until terminal status — required because the CLI's own --wait is a no-op in JSON mode (verified in internal/commands/deploy.go).

Inputs (declared properly via with: now, not env vars)

  • Required: api-key, account, email.
  • Targeting: project, server, revision (defaults to github.sha), branch.
  • Behaviour: wait (default true), timeout, dry-run, full, start-revision, extra-args.
  • Tooling: cli-version (default v0.17.1).

Outputs
deployment_id, deployment_url, status, server, project.

Removed

  • Dockerfile, entrypoint.sh.
  • DEPLOYHQ_WEBHOOK_URL, REPO_CLONE_URL.

Docs / CI

  • README rewritten with input/output tables, common patterns, and a v1 → v2 migration guide.
  • CHANGELOG.md documents the break.
  • CLAUDE.md updated for the composite/CLI shape and flags the JSON-mode --wait quirk.
  • .github/workflows/test.yml: cross-platform install matrix (Ubuntu/macOS/Windows) + gated dry-run e2e job (skipped when TEST_DEPLOYHQ_* secrets aren't set, so external PRs don't fail).

Breaking changes

This is v2.0.0. Existing consumers pinned to @main will break when we move the main-tracking ref. To stay on the legacy webhook behaviour, pin @v1 (tag already pushed).

v1 (env) v2 (input) Notes
DEPLOYHQ_WEBHOOK_URL (removed) Replaced by API key auth.
DEPLOYHQ_EMAIL email Now a declared input.
REPO_REVISION revision Default changed from "latest" to ${{ github.sha }}.
REPO_BRANCH branch No more main default — CLI auto-resolves.
REPO_CLONE_URL (removed) CLI looks up repo from project config.
n/a api-key, account, project, server, wait, timeout, dry-run, full, start-revision, extra-args, cli-version All new.

P1 Badge Respect wait=true for dry-run deployments

The wait loop is explicitly disabled whenever dry-run is truthy, so a workflow that sets dry-run: "true" and leaves wait at its default "true" will always return immediately with a queued status and exit 0, even if the preview later fails. That creates false-positive CI results for PR validation flows that rely on dry-run to catch deployment issues.

P2 Badge Stop infinite polling on unrecoverable status fetch errors

When dhq deployments show fails or returns a non-OK envelope, the loop only logs and retries forever; with the default timeout of 0, this can hang the job indefinitely on persistent failures (for example, bad project resolution or repeated API/auth errors). The action should fail after a bounded number of consecutive polling errors or require a finite timeout by default.

Pushed e06abd2 addressing review feedback. Quick rundown on what's in / out:

Applied

  • permissions: contents: read on the workflow
  • persist-credentials: false on both actions/checkout@v4 steps
  • Dry-run job now gates on all five TEST_DEPLOYHQ_* secrets (clean skip on partial config instead of mid-run failure)
  • scripts/deploy.sh: validate INPUT_TIMEOUT is a non-negative integer before the arithmetic comparison
  • scripts/deploy.sh: bounded consecutive poll failures (12 in a row → fail) so a persistently broken dhq deployments show can't hang the job indefinitely with timeout=0

Deliberately not applied

  • SHA-pinning actions/checkout@v4 — judgement call. This is a non-pushing test workflow (no deploys, no releases). Combined with persist-credentials: false, the tag pin is acceptable risk vs. the maintenance cost of bumping SHAs.

  • Deduping DHQ_VERSION from test.yml — the install job intentionally bypasses the composite action and invokes scripts/install-cli.sh directly with an explicit DHQ_VERSION env var. The whole point is to test the installer in isolation across Ubuntu/macOS/Windows. Routing it through the composite action's cli-version input would defeat that.

  • Codex P1: dry-run + wait=true returning early — verified against the dhq CLI source. internal/commands/deploy.go:379-382 rejects --dry-run --wait as mutually exclusive ("--dry-run creates a preview that doesn't execute, so there's nothing to wait for"). Previews return a minimal DeploymentPreview{status, identifier} and are explicitly excluded from dhq deployments list (deploy.go:559), so polling dhq deployments show <preview-id> wouldn't work anyway. The action's gate at scripts/deploy.sh:105 (! truthy DRY_RUN) mirrors the CLI's design intent.
